Set Times:

TOMB OF DOOM
John Digweed 11pm-12:30am
Axwell 12:30am-2am
Gareth Emery 9:30pm-11pm
Judge Jules 8pm-9:30pm
Marcus Schossow 6:30pm-8pm
Barry Weaver 5pm-6:30pm

PHANTOM CHAMBER presented by CARL COX & FRIENDS
Carl Cox 11pm-2am
Moby 9:30pm-11pm
Steve Lawler 8pm-9:30pm
Yousef 6:30pm-8:30pm
Jon Rundell 5pm-6:30pm

HOUSE OF HORROR presented by SATURDAY NIGHT SESSIONS
Pete Tong 10:45pm-12am
Armand Van Helden 12am-1am
Felix Da Housecat 9:30pm-10:45pm
Robbie Rivera 8pm-9:30pm
DJ Reza 1am-2am
TV Rock 6:30pm-8pm
Breakdown 5pm-6:30pm

WITCHES WOODS
Z-Trip 12:50am-2am
The Glitch Mob 11:40pm-12:50am
Le Castle Vania 10:15pm-11:40pm
Classixx 8:45pm-10:15pm
Samantha Ronson 7:30pm-8:45pm
Doc Martin 5pm-7:30pm
